Output 6060a7dd25193407af2f83024884730b8b4ba887652c56a66c4d791ff0cd38d5:0

value
29480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bcf0b131cce900c8e55f7abb4237aba93c27963 OP_EQUAL
address
3ESFspsHid84LCfcKUhKq3xCtUp1emA1H2
transaction
6060a7dd25193407af2f83024884730b8b4ba887652c56a66c4d791ff0cd38d5
confirmations
483863
spent
true